Modern casino Slots are controlled by a computer, and the winner percentages are preprogrammed into the game software.

Casino slot machine games have Random Number Generators which are endlessly generating combos, even when the machine is not currently being played.

Running jointly with the Random Number Generator of the casino slot machine game is the pay out rate per cent.

The payout % controls just how much the one-armed bandit will pay out, for eg the pay percent could be 90%, which means the slot game will pay out 90% of all the wagers played, … the casino will then get to keep 10 per cent.

This doesn’t imply that each time you bet 10 credits you will receive 9 in return – where is the fun … thrill in that? Instead, the casino slot just will not payout for a while, and then suddenly jump on a hot streak and you might catch the big jackpot.

Thus, in essence, the slot machine takes all the $$$$$ played into it and pays it out to a couple of fortunate winners. The casino only gets to keep a basically small per cent of all the plays made.

The casino slot machine software controls each and every part of the machine, from the dazzling lights to the turning of the reels.

When you hit spin on the slot machine, a combination is developed by the RNG which associates with the pictures on the reel.
